On average across the year,
yes, Denmark is hotter than
Saskatchewan, Canada
.
Denmark has an average temperature of 10°C/50°F and Saskatchewan, Canada has an average temperature of 3°C/37°F.
Denmark's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 22°C/72°F, which is not hotter than Saskatchewan, Canada's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 26°C/79°F).
On average across the year, no, Denmark is not colder than Saskatchewan, Canada . Denmark has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F and Saskatchewan, Canada has an average minimum temperature of -4°C/25°F.
On average across the year,
yes, Denmark has more rain than
Saskatchewan, Canada. Denmark has an average annual rainfall of 402mm and Saskatchewan, Canada has an average annual rainfall of 377mm.
Denmark's wettest month is August, with an average monthly rainfall of 53mm, which is drier than Saskatchewan, Canada's wettest month (June, with an average monthly rainfall of 79mm).
